How to Increase your Net Worth

There are numerous strategies for increasing your net worth, such as paying down debt and saving regularly. Utilizing a savings calculator is another useful way of setting and tracking financial goals.

Once you’ve determined your total debt and how much interest it’s costing you, devise a strategy for paying down debts; whether this means increasing income or cutting spending.

As part of your financial security plan, it’s advisable to create an emergency fund covering at least six months of expenses. This will help avoid debt accumulation as well as costly emergencies that arise unexpectedly. Furthermore, investing some of your income to build assets over time and grow wealth over time.
